Huckleberry, Orlando, FL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Huckleberry?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Huckleberry | $1,663 | $1,204 | $2,049 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Huckleberry | $1,652 | $1,100 | $2,523 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Huckleberry | $1,722 | $1,165 | $2,764 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Huckleberry | $1,006 | $799 | $1,170 |
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Huckleberry?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as con 2 Dormitorios | $1,582 | $1,150 | $1,900 |
| Casas con 3 Dormitorios | $2,134 | $1,895 | $2,505 |
| Casas con 4 Dormitorios | $2,852 | $2,635 | $3,070 |
| Casas con 5 Dormitorios | $3,490 | $3,400 | $3,580 |
